1. Secure Storage and Documentation:

Professional flood damage repair companies understand the utmost importance of protecting confidentiality when handling sensitive documents. They offer secure storage options where your damaged files can be kept until proper disposal methods are determined. These facilities often have restricted access, advanced security systems, and climate-controlled environments to prevent further deterioration.

It's crucial to document all items stored in these facilities accurately; this will help facilitate any insurance claims you may need to file due to property loss resulting from flooding.

2. Shredding Services:

Flood-damaged confidential documents pose a risk if they fall into the wrong hands during disposal. Professional flood damage repair companies often provide shredding services as part of their comprehensive solutions package. By using specialized industrial shredders, they can securely destroy your irreparably damaged papers beyond recovery, ensuring data protection compliance.

3. Hazardous Material Handling:

Flooding also has implications for hazardous materials that may have been present within your property before getting damaged by water intrusion-examples including chemical substances, pesticides, asbestos-containing products, or other toxic materials commonly found within commercial buildings or residential properties.

Specialized technicians licensed for hazardous waste removal should handle such items safely according to local regulations and guidelines under federal agencies like OSHA (Occupational Safety and Health Administration) and EPA (Environmental Protection Agency).

4. Electronics Recycling:

Flood-affected electronic equipment calls for appropriate recycling methods owing to the potential harm it poses if not disposed of correctly-professional flood damage repair companies usually partner with certified e-waste recyclers to ensure safe and eco-friendly handling of damaged electronics. These recyclers are equipped with specialized systems that allow for the recovery and proper recycling/disposal of valuable or harmful components.
